Overview

Cody is a Python-based coding assistant designed to help developers write and understand code. It runs locally as an open-source tool, providing basic AI-driven code generation and explanation capabilities.

Best for

Best for
Developers experimenting with local open-source coding assistants or seeking a minimal Python-based helper for code tasks.

Use cases

  • Generating code snippets from natural language prompts
  • Explaining the purpose or logic of existing code
  • Assisting with simple debugging or refactoring tasks

Pros

  • Free and open-source with no licensing costs
  • Runs locally on the user’s machine without cloud dependencies
  • Lightweight implementation easily extensible in Python

Cons

  • Limited community and documentation due to only 64 GitHub stars
  • Feature set likely narrow compared to commercial coding assistants
  • May require manual setup and lack robust support for many languages
